Many think that Cleopatra in Egypt was the last Greek monarch when she died 30 BC but forget that were also some other interesting kingdoms like the Greco-Bactrian Kingdom in central Asia that survived until 120 BC and the Indo-Greek Kingdom that also survived till 10 AD

Fun Fact: The legacy of Alexander the Great was also kept by Muslim emperors. Many great Islamic warriors like Nader Shah, Alauddin Khalji and Selim the Grim were known as Sikandar-i Sani which simply means Second/New Alexander .

This is so poorly researched. Antigonos died at Ipsus. It was his son Demetrius who founded the Antigonid line of kings in Macedon. Seleukos is hardly mentioned in the sources before the Indian Campaign, he was well regarded by Alexander but not a major general. Ptolemy did not found Alexandria. The city was established by Alexander during the Egyptian leg of his campiagn...
